BRAKE LINE ASSEMBLY AND ROUTING
When routing brake lines it is critical that you keep all brake lines away from
any surfaces, such as engine or exhaust, that can become hot while operating
the vehicle. Failure to comply will adversely affect the vehicles brake system
• Yamaha Models
Refer to images of Honda model for routing references.
– For the Yamaha TTR models, run the brake line forward either on top of the
strut rod or located parallel against the left hand side of the strut rod. Secure
the brake line to the strut rod with a cable tie located at the top of the strut rod
and one at the bottom of the strut rod in a similar fashion to the photo for the
Honda model. From here feed the brake line and master cylinder to the right
side of the bike feeding the brake line between the bike's upper sub-frame
column and the wiring harness brackets on the frame. This will help hold the
brake line against the bikes frame and as far away from the exhaust system
as possible. From here route the brake line forward towards the front of the
bike underneath the bikes fuel tank. Place another cable tie near the front of
the bike securing the brake line to the bikes lower horizontal frame tube.
